Quick Assessment

This graphic novel offers a visually engaging introduction to Cleopatra, the Queen of Egypt, blending historical facts with fictionalized storytelling suited for teens aged 13-18. While the reading level is grade 2.0, the content explores complex themes of power and history appropriate for young adults. There are no intense content warnings, making it a suitable, educational read for middle to high school students interested in ancient history.
